Output 5d04eb64137510431151e2fc8765a062cad634d770329c644f42e0b43e4ada2e:3

value
3721138
script pubkey
OP_0 OP_PUSHBYTES_20 90d03b7c88eaf408b962f1b39e7c06591fc49b58
address
bc1qjrgrklygat6q3wtz7xeeulqxty0ufx6c3sv9ux
transaction
5d04eb64137510431151e2fc8765a062cad634d770329c644f42e0b43e4ada2e
confirmations
129084
spent
true